The Sig Rattler upper will not be compatible with the Virtus because if you compare the semi-monolothic upper lengths, they're different, in addition to the piston rod lengths not being long enough and therefore incompatible. Because of the top rail length differences, I don't think there is clearance with the gas block. In terms of the 5.5, it's actually about 1.75" longer (with the muzzle device). The muzzle device is actually threaded into the gas block and pinned, so the extra length is a result of that. From what I can see on mine, it looks like the barrel ends inside of the gas block. I've never seen this design before. You'll also have to get the 5.56 compatible handguard because the 300 BLK Rattler handguard will be too short and have a cutout within the handguard that will still work, but look awkward. You have to change the 5.56 Rattler gas from the front and not the side.
